A Florida woman who impersonated the father of a Camp Mystic flood victim to solicit donations through GoFundMe has been sentenced to three years in prison after pleading guilty to online fraud, ABC 13 reported.
Camp Mystic declares bankruptcyNearly a year after last year’s flooding, Camp Mystic has fil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y, which allows businesses to reorganize and pay their debts over time.
Camp Mystic also faces multiple wrongful death lawsuits filed by families of flood victims who died at the camp along the Guadalupe River.
Earlier this month, on July 13, the camp filed notices to move the lawsuits against it from state court to federal court, KXAN reported.
The notice argues that the wrongful death lawsuits seek millions of dollars in damages and will have a “substantial effect” on the camp’s bankruptcy estate.
